
        // Removes leading whitespaces
        function LTrim( value ) 
        {
	        var re = /\s*((\S+\s*)*)/;
	        return value.replace(re, "$1");
        }

        // Removes ending whitespaces
        function RTrim( value ) 
        {
	        var re = /((\s*\S+)*)\s*/;
	        return value.replace(re, "$1");
        }

        // Removes leading and ending whitespaces
        function trim( value ) 
        {
	        return LTrim(RTrim(value));
        }

	// Declaring valid date character, minimum year and maximum year
	var dtCh= "/";
	var minYear=1900;
	var maxYear=2100;

	function isInteger(s)
	{
		var i;
    		for (i = 0; i < s.length; i++)
		{   
        		// Check that current character is number.
        		var c = s.charAt(i);
        		if (((c < "0") || (c > "9"))) return false;
    		}
    		// All characters are numbers.
    		return true;
	}

	function stripCharsInBag(s, bag)
	{
		var i;
    		var returnString = "";
    		// Search through string's characters one by one.
    		// If character is not in bag, append to returnString.
    		for (i = 0; i < s.length; i++)
		{   
        		var c = s.charAt(i);
        		if (bag.indexOf(c) == -1) returnString += c;
    		}
    		return returnString;
	}

	function daysInFebruary (year)
	{
		// February has 29 days in any year evenly divisible by four,
    		// EXCEPT for centurial years which are not also divisible by 400.
    		return (((year % 4 == 0) && ( (!(year % 100 == 0)) || (year % 400 == 0))) ? 29 : 28 );
	}

	function DaysArray(n) 
	{
		for (var i = 1; i <= n; i++) 
		{
			this[i] = 31
			if (i==4 || i==6 || i==9 || i==11) {this[i] = 30}
			if (i==2) {this[i] = 29}
   		}	 
   		return this
	}

	function isDate(dtStr)
	{
		var daysInMonth = DaysArray(12)
		var pos1=dtStr.indexOf(dtCh)
		var pos2=dtStr.indexOf(dtCh,pos1+1)
		var strMonth=dtStr.substring(0,pos1)
		var strDay=dtStr.substring(pos1+1,pos2)
		var strYear=dtStr.substring(pos2+1)	
		strYr=strYear
		if (strDay.charAt(0)=="0" && strDay.length>1) strDay=strDay.substring(1)
		if (strMonth.charAt(0)=="0" && strMonth.length>1) strMonth=strMonth.substring(1)
		for (var i = 1; i <= 3; i++) 
		{
			if (strYr.charAt(0)=="0" && strYr.length>1) strYr=strYr.substring(1)
		}
		month=parseInt(strMonth)
		day=parseInt(strDay)
		year=parseInt(strYr)
		
		if (pos1==-1 || pos2==-1)
		{
			alert("The date format should be : mm/dd/yyyy")
			return false
		}
		if (strMonth.length<1 || month<1 || month>12)
		{
			alert("Please enter a valid month")
			return false
		}
		if (strDay.length<1 || day<1 || day>31 || (month==2 && day>daysInFebruary(year)) || day > daysInMonth[month])
		{
			alert("Please enter a valid day")
			return false
		}
		if (strYear.length != 4 || year==0 || year<minYear || year>maxYear)
		{
			alert("Please enter a valid 4 digit year between "+minYear+" and "+maxYear)
			return false
		}
		if (dtStr.indexOf(dtCh,pos2+1)!=-1 || isInteger(stripCharsInBag(dtStr, dtCh))==false)
		{
			alert("Please enter a valid date")
			return false
		}
		return true
	}
